From my understanding, Asia is out for me due to my criminal history. I was caught with a stolen pistol and some other items when I was 17 and I got a paraphernalia charge when I was 20. I am 28 now.

Would South America still be a possibility? I just finished my BA and Spanish was my last class. I was hoping to perfect it by moving somewhere down there for a while. Maybe Peru or Mexico - since they seem to be among the least discriminating.

You might want to ask this on the General Latin America board, or on the specific country boards for better response. The last I knew, Mexico did not require a CBC for a resident permit (and was still located in North America.) Smile I don't believe Peru does either, but apparently there are other visa issues; this is third-hand info, not personal experience, however.
